Nvidia's Strategic Surge in the Semiconductor Sector
In the dynamic landscape of the semiconductor industry, Nvidia Corp (NVDA) has emerged as a notable performer today, advancing by 6.248% to reach a price of $115.78. This surge is backed by a substantial trading volume of 271,549,565 shares, marking a significant leap from its previous close at $108.76. Nvidia's upward momentum is driven by renewed investor confidence in its innovative AI solutions and strategic market positioning.

Analyst and Market Sentiment
Recent analyst ratings have bolstered Nvidia's market position. A notable endorsement comes from Bank of America, which highlights the stock's attractive valuation and potential for margin recovery. With a price target of $200, Nvidia's current trading price of $115.78 suggests considerable upside potential, fueling investor optimism.
